Power Entry Connectors - Inlets, Outlets, Modules

1. Overview

Power entry connectors are electro-mechanical devices designed to safely establish electrical connections between equipment and power sources. They serve as critical interfaces in AC/DC power systems, ensuring reliable energy transmission while meeting safety and regulatory standards. Their importance spans across industries where stable power delivery and user protection are paramount.

2. Main Types and Functional Classification

TypeFunctional CharacteristicsApplication Examples
IEC Appliance InletsStandardized C13/C19 types, detachable connectionsComputers, servers, medical devices
NEMA ReceptaclesNon-locking/Locking configurations (5-15P/R, L5-30P/R)Industrial machinery, construction equipment
Modular Power Entry ModulesIntegrated filtering, switching, and fused protectionData centers, test equipment
Medical-Grade ConnectorsDouble-insulated, low-leakage current designPatient monitors, MRI machines

3. Structure and Components

Typical construction includes:

  • Thermoplastic housing (UL94 V-0 rated)
  • Copper alloy contact springs (phosphor bronze)
  • Insulation barriers (glass-reinforced epoxy)
  • Termination options: Screw/clamp terminals or PCB mounts
  • Integrated features: EMI filters, circuit breakers, LED indicators

4. Key Technical Specifications

ParameterSignificance
Rated Voltage (50-600V AC/DC)Determines maximum operating potential
Current Rating (1-63A)Defines safe continuous load capacity
Contact Resistance (<5m )Impacts power efficiency and thermal performance
Dielectric Withstanding Voltage (1.5-4kV)Safety isolation capability
Temperature Range (-40 C to +125 C)Environmental operational limits
IP Rating (IP20-IP67)Protection against solids/liquids ingress

5. Application Fields

  • Consumer Electronics: Desktop PCs, printers, home appliances
  • Industrial Automation: PLC cabinets, motor drives, robotics
  • Medical Equipment: Ultrasound machines, ventilators, lab analyzers
  • Data Centers: Server racks, PDU units, UPS systems
  • Renewable Energy: Solar inverters, wind turbine controllers

7. Selection Guidelines

Key consideration factors:

  1. Electrical Requirements: Match voltage/current ratings with system needs
  2. Environmental Conditions: Consider temperature, humidity, and vibration
  3. Certification Standards: UL/CSA, IEC 60320, medical 60601-1 compliance
  4. Mechanical Durability: Minimum 10,000 mating cycles for industrial use
  5. Space Constraints: Panel cutout dimensions and PCB footprint
  6. Protection Features: Surge suppression, overcurrent protection integration
